可视化数据图表怎么做:使用 VS Code 进行高效开发
在当今的数据驱动世界中,可视化数据图表成为了传达信息和洞察数据的重要工具,而 VS Code(Visual Studio Code)作为一款强大的源代码编辑器,不仅适用于编写代码,还可以用于创建和编辑可视化数据图表,本文将介绍如何使用 VS Code 进行可视化数据图表的制作,帮助你更高效地处理和展示数据。
一、选择合适的可视化库
在 VS Code 中,有许多可视化库可供选择,如 matplotlib、seaborn、plotly 等,这些库提供了丰富的绘图函数和工具,可以满足不同类型的数据可视化需求,根据你的数据特点和可视化目标,选择合适的库是至关重要的。
如果你需要创建简单的静态图表,matplotlib 是一个不错的选择,它具有广泛的绘图功能和灵活的定制选项,可以满足大多数基本的可视化需求,而如果你需要创建交互式图表,plotly 则是一个更好的选择,它提供了丰富的交互性和动画效果,可以让你的图表更加生动和吸引人。
二、安装可视化库
在 VS Code 中安装可视化库非常简单,打开 VS Code,然后按下 Ctrl + Shift + P(Windows/Linux)或 Command + Shift + P(Mac)打开命令面板,在命令面板中,输入“Extensions”并选择“Extensions: Install Extensions”,在搜索框中输入你想要安装的可视化库名称,然后选择合适的版本进行安装。
安装完成后,你可以在 VS Code 中导入和使用相应的库,在 Python 中,你可以使用 import 语句导入库,并使用其中的函数和方法进行数据可视化。
三、准备数据
在进行可视化之前,你需要准备好要可视化的数据,数据可以是 CSV 文件、Excel 文件、数据库中的数据或其他格式的数据,你可以使用 Python 的相关库(如 pandas)来读取和处理数据,将其转换为适合可视化的格式。
如果你有一个 CSV 文件,你可以使用以下代码读取数据:
import pandas as pd data = pd.read_csv('data.csv')
读取数据后,你可以对数据进行清洗、预处理和分析,以便更好地展示数据。
四、创建可视化图表
在 VS Code 中,你可以使用可视化库创建各种类型的图表,如折线图、柱状图、饼图、散点图等,以下是一个使用 matplotlib 库创建折线图的示例代码:
import matplotlib.pyplot as plt 准备数据 x = [1, 2, 3, 4, 5] y = [2, 4, 6, 8, 10] 创建图表 plt.plot(x, y) 添加标题和标签 plt.title('Line Plot') plt.xlabel('X-axis') plt.ylabel('Y-axis') 显示图表 plt.show()
运行上述代码,将会在 VS Code 中显示一个简单的折线图,你可以根据自己的需求修改数据和图表属性,以获得更好的可视化效果。
除了使用代码创建图表,VS Code 还支持使用可视化插件进行图表创建,如果你使用的是 Python 语言,你可以安装“Python Interactive”插件,它提供了一个交互式的环境,让你可以直接在 VS Code 中编写和运行 Python 代码,并实时查看图表效果。
五、定制图表样式
在创建可视化图表后,你可以根据自己的需求对图表样式进行定制,以使其更加美观和易于理解,VS Code 支持使用 CSS 样式表来定制图表样式,你可以通过修改 CSS 文件来改变图表的颜色、字体、大小、布局等属性。
可视化库也提供了许多定制选项,如设置坐标轴范围、添加图例、调整线条样式等,你可以根据自己的需求选择合适的定制选项,以获得更好的可视化效果。
六、导出图表
在完成可视化图表后,你可能需要将其导出为图像文件或其他格式,以便在其他地方使用或分享,VS Code 支持使用各种导出插件进行图表导出,Image Preview”插件可以将图表导出为图像文件,“PDF Preview”插件可以将图表导出为 PDF 文件。
你也可以使用可视化库提供的导出功能将图表导出为不同的格式,如 PNG、JPEG、SVG 等,具体的导出方法可以参考相应的可视化库文档。
七、总结
使用 VS Code 进行可视化数据图表的制作是一种高效和便捷的方法,通过选择合适的可视化库、安装库、准备数据、创建图表、定制样式和导出图表等步骤,你可以轻松地创建出各种类型的可视化数据图表,帮助你更好地理解和分析数据,VS Code 的强大功能和丰富的插件生态系统也为可视化开发提供了更多的可能性和便利,希望本文对你有所帮助,让你在数据可视化的道路上更加得心应手。
评论列表